Output 6827872ef9f1e4039b2dd45a7a92bdd524f31b350282a721fe136a084cf5d367:39

value
26938180
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fe75d1de6870eabaa72cb60f9d261c04a95dccf61be629110c5cdb50e3ce0425
address
tb1ple6arhngwr4t4fevkc8e6fsuqj54mn8kr0nzjygvtnd4pc7wqsjsts2lrm
transaction
6827872ef9f1e4039b2dd45a7a92bdd524f31b350282a721fe136a084cf5d367
confirmations
33719
spent
true